The Drivers of Software Innovation
Several factors are driving Somalia's software boom. The country's mobile-first culture creates strong demand for mobile applications and services. The success of mobile money has demonstrated the power of technology to transform daily life, inspiring further innovation. And a growing community of skilled developers, many self-taught or trained abroad, provides the human capital to build sophisticated solutions.
The diaspora plays a vital role as well. Somali technologists around the world contribute skills, capital, and connections, strengthening the local industry. Many return or collaborate remotely, bringing global expertise to local challenges. This blend of local insight and international experience is a powerful catalyst for innovation.

Building Quality Software
The best software companies in Somalia combine technical excellence with a deep understanding of their clients' needs. They follow modern development practices, prioritizing quality, security, and user experience. They also embrace agile methodologies, working iteratively and collaboratively to deliver solutions that truly meet requirements.
Localization is a key strength. Somali software companies understand the unique challenges of their market, from connectivity constraints to language and cultural considerations. They build solutions that work reliably in local conditions, optimized for mobile devices and tolerant of intermittent connectivity.
